Sonogram Tech Occupation Summary

Cawker City KS ultrasound tech with patientThere are various profess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also called 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). Regardless of name, they all have the same primary job description, which is to carry out di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. Although many practice as generalists there are specializations within the profession, for instance in cardiology and pediatrics. The majority work in Cawker City KS clinics, hospitals, private practices or outpatient diagnostic imaging centers. Common daily job tasks of a sonogram technician can involve:

  • Maintaining records of patient medical histories and specifics of each procedure
  • Counseling patients by explaining the procedures and answering questions
  • Preparing the ultrasound machines for usage and then sterilizing and re-calibrating them
  • Moving patients to treatment rooms and making them comfortable
  • Using equipment while minimizing patient exposure to sound waves
  • Assessing results and identifying need for further testing

Ultrasound techs must routinely assess the safety and performance of their machines. They also are held to a high professional standard and code of conduct as medical practitioners. So as to maintain that level of professionalism and remain current with medical knowledge, they are mandated to enroll in continuing education training on a regular basis.

Ultrasound Tech Degree Programs Offered

Cawker City KS ultrasound technician performing sonographyUltrasound tech enrollees have the opportunity to acquire either an Associate or a Bachelor’s Degree. An Associate Degree will typically take about 18 months to 2 years to accomplish dependent on the program and class load. A Bachelor’s Degree will take longer at up to 4 years to complete. Another option for individuals who have already obtained a college degree is a post graduate certificate program. If you have obtained a Bachelor’s Degree in any major or an Associate Degree in a related health sector, you can instead choose a certificate program that will require just 12 to 18 months to complete. Something to consider is that most sonographer colleges do have a practical training component as a portion of their course of study. It can often be fulfilled by taking part in an internship program which many schools sponsor with Cawker City KS clinics and hospitals. When you have graduated from one of the degree or certificate programs, you will then need to comply with the certification or licensing prerequisites in Kansas or whichever state you elect to practice in.

Are the Ultrasound Technician Schools Accredited? A large number of sonogram tech schools have earned some type of accreditation, whether national or regional. Nevertheless, it’s still crucial to verify that the program and school are accredited. Among the most highly regarded accrediting agencies in the field of sonography is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Diagnostic Medical Sonography (JRC-DMS). Schools obtaining accreditation from the JRC-DMS have undergone an extensive review of their teachers and educational materials. If the school is online it may also obtain acc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which targets online or distance learning. All accrediting organizations should be acknowledged by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Besides guaranteeing a quality education, accreditation will also assist in acquiring financial assistance and student loans, which are often not accessible for non-accredited schools. Accreditation might also be a pre-requisite for certification and licensing as required. And many Cawker City KS employers will only hire graduates of an accredited school for entry-level jobs.

    Cawker City, Kansas

    Cawker City is a city in Mitchell County, Kansas, United States. As of the 2010 census, the city population was 469.[6] The city is located along the north shore of Waconda Lake and Glen Elder State Park.

    Cawker City was founded in 1870.[10] According to tradition, Colonel E. H. Cawker won naming rights for the town with a winning hand at poker.[11] Cawker City was incorporated as a city in 1874.[12] The first post office in Cawker City was established in June 1870.[13]

    The city previously served many families living on small farms. A resident stated that Cawker City had three grocery stores in the 1960s. By 2017 the community had no grocery stores. Many young adults were leaving to find work elsewhere. In the area family sizes decreased and farm plot sizes increased. These factors caused the community's population to decline.[14]
